Usman Nurmagomedov Had Plans to Replicate Abubakar Nurmagomedov’s UFC 229 Move if Something Went South at UFC 330

UFC 229's chaos involved Abubakar Nurmagomedov committing a restricted act that Usman Nurmagomedov could have resorted to at UFC 330.
Usman Nurmagomedov knows how things can turn chaotic in a matchup between a Dagestani and an Irish fighter. Hence, he had plans to follow the UFC 229 actions of his cousin-brother, Abubakar Nurmagomedov, at UFC 330.
Usman, who attended UFC 330 as part of Islam Makhachev's team, mentioned that he wouldn't mind replicating Abubakar's move if things go south.
Which Abubakar Nurmagomedov move did Nurmagomedov want to use?
UFC 229, featuring the noted Khabib Nurmagomedov vs. Conor McGregor encounter, ended in a debacle as Khabib jumped into McGregor's corner after the fight, starting a post-fight brawl. While multiple members of Khabib's team, including Makhachev, also got into the scuffle with McGregor's team, Abubakar and a couple more jumped the cage and went on to hit McGregor for his distasteful remarks about Khabib in the lead-up to the fight.
Given that the UFC 330 main event between Makhachev and Ian Machado Garry represented the second installment of the coveted Dagestan vs. Ireland rivalry, Usman considered a reincarnation of the chaotic brawl at UFC 330. The PFL lightweight champion disclosed that he would deal with the situation by jumping into the cage, just as Abubakar had done at UFC 229.
A video on X displayed Usman greeting Khabib and others inside Makhachev's dressing room at UFC 330 as he revealed his blueprint to deal with the scenario.
Usman said, "If something gonna wrong, I'm gonna jump inside the cage."

But just like the smooth buildup to the UFC 330 main event, the fight between Makhachev and Machado Garry ended with the fighters and their camps showing mutual respect. Usman, hence, didn't have to replicate Abubakar's prohibited UFC 229 move at UFC 330.
The conclusion of UFC 330 also left him merrier, as Makhachev added another feather to Team Khabib's cap.
Usman Nurmagomedov Lauds Islam Makhachev for Adding to Their Team’s Glory
Islam Makhachev bagged two more coveted records with his unanimous decision victory over Machado Garry at UFC 330. Firstly, he became the first former UFC lightweight to defend the welterweight title successfully. And then, he also established the longest winning streak in UFC history (17 wins), leaving behind Anderson Silva.
Being a member of Team Khabib, Usman had every reason to be delighted, and he didn't shy away from expressing his appreciation for Makhachev. The PFL lightweight also viewed the time as "one of the best" for the team given its success.
Usman said, "Islam Makhachev just broke all records that the UFC has, I don't even know what they have. I think he's gonna find and break it too. This summer I think is gonna be one of the best summers for our team."
